## Version History
#### 1.2.4
* Fix failing to detect `-m venv` when "python" is not provided by the distro by @native-api in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/479
* README: Remove dollar signs from commands that are meant to be copied by @galonsky in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/481
* Reflect pyenv-latest switch change in 2.4.8 by @native-api in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/484
#### 1.2.3
* Fix: add `colorize` helper by @silverjam in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/470
* Bump pyenv-virtualenv reporting version to match release by @ushuz in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/471
* Add fish prompt changing by @romirk in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/475
* Don't activate if a 3rd-party venv is activated over ours by @native-api in https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/pull/478

Creating a release
==================
The release of the new version of Pyenv is done via GitHub Releases.
Release checklist:
* Start [drafting a new release on GitHub](https://github.com/pyenv/pyenv-virtualenv/releases) to generate a summary of changes. Save the summary locally.
* The summary may need editing. E.g. rephrase entries, delete/merge entries that are too minor or irrelevant to the users (e.g. typo fixes, CI)
* Push the version number in `bin/pyenv-virtualenv`
* Minor version is pushed if there are significant functional changes (not e.g. bugfixes/formula adaptations/supporting niche use cases).
* Major version is pushed if there are breaking changes
* Update `CHANGELOG.md` with the new version number and the edited summary (only the changes section), reformatting it like the rest of the changelog sections
* Commit the changes locally into `master`
* Create a new tag with the new version number and push the changes including the tag
* Create a new release on GitHub based on the tag, using the saved summary
